About Paws at The Junction Dog Field, Plympton

Paws at The Junction offers three private hire paddocks in Plympton, Devon, each fenced to 6ft and providing around an acre or more of grass meadow where dogs can exercise off-lead. The fields are popular with owners of reactive, nervous or unruly dogs who need a quiet space away from other dogs, and owners report using the site for desensitisation training or to help puppies build confidence. One Jack Russell owner describes finally being able to let their otherwise unruly dog run freely, whilst others mention the relief of knowing their dogs can enjoy time off-lead during recovery or training. Each paddock is equipped with agility equipment, seasonal paddling pools and fresh water, with a member of staff on site and CCTV for added reassurance. Parking is convenient, and waste disposal is provided. The facility operates solo hire only, so you'll have the field entirely to yourselves for each session. Paws 2 isn't recommended for miniature breeds, but the other two paddocks welcome all sizes. Opening hours extend to 8pm in summer and 5pm in winter. Frequently Asked Questions About Paws at The Junction Dog Field, Plympton

Paws at The Junction offers three separate grass meadow paddocks: Paws 1 is around 1.2 acres, Paws 2 is just over an acre, and Paws 3 is just under an acre. Each field is available for private hire so you'll have the space entirely to yourselves. Owners we hear from appreciate that each paddock has its own character, and the booking system lets you choose which suits your dog best. The fences are 6ft or higher, and all three fields include agility equipment, fresh water and seasonal paddling pools.

Yes, it's a popular choice for reactive and nervous dogs in the Plympton area. The private hire format means your dog won't encounter others during your session, which owners tell us is invaluable for desensitisation training and building confidence. We've heard from puppy owners using the space to work on distractions, and from owners of unruly or recovering dogs who value the chance to let their pets run off-lead safely. A member of staff is on site, and CCTV provides added reassurance.

You'll find convenient on-site parking that lets you drive right into your hired paddock, which owners with limited mobility tell us makes access straightforward. Each field has fresh water available, waste bags and disposal bins, and agility equipment for enrichment. There are seasonal paddling pools during warmer months, a toilet on site, and water stations to rinse off muddy paws and boots before heading home. The attendant at the gate greets you and explains everything clearly when you arrive.

Paws at The Junction caters for all breeds across its three paddocks, though Paws 2 is not suitable for miniature breeds. If you have a smaller dog, you can book Paws 1 or Paws 3 instead. The grass meadow surface is manageable for most dogs, and owners we hear from, including those with Jack Russells and German Shepherd puppies, report their pets enjoying the space and agility equipment across the site.

Owners tell us the booking process at Paws at The Junction is straightforward, with an easy-to-use online system that lets you choose from the three paddocks and select your preferred time slot. Sessions are private hire only, so you'll have exclusive use of your chosen field. When you arrive, a friendly attendant greets you at the gate and explains the facilities.
